'Green Mansions: A Romance of the Tropical Forest' Summary
In the heart of the Guyanese jungle, a man named Abel encounters Rima, a captivating and ethereal woman who lives in harmony with the wild. Their bond deepens into a passionate love, defying the boundaries of human understanding. However, their idyllic existence is shattered by the brutal reality of the jungle and the prejudice of the indigenous people. 'Green Mansions' explores themes of isolation, love, and the complexities of human connection amidst the untamed beauty of nature.Book Details
